First, set the mode to csv to instruct the commandline shell program to interpret the input file as a csv file. The fields are countrycode, asciicityname, cityname, statecode, population, latitude, longitude. In order to use it, you have to extract the following files into the folder of networklatencyview. For example, i would like to have 1,000 points in north america, each with lat, lon, city, zip and state. Import maxmind city csvs into sql server 2005 posted on january 29, 2007 by chrissy lemaire 28 comments v inspired by kitty0s geoip demo, i created two scripts which automatically import the free maxmind geoip database which resolves ip addresses to city locations into sql server using vbs and bcp. How can i match the ipdatafiles with the geolitedb. This documentation details the format of those csv files. Geolite2 databases are free ip geolocation databases comparable to, but less accurate than, maxminds geoip2 databases. Each record consists of one or more fields, separated by commas. The geoip2 country database is a more accurate version of our free geolite2 country database. Once installed, the plugin will become effective the next time you restart trisul. This documentation details the contents of every csv database.
Any location provided by a geoip database should not be used to identify a particular. Currently supports geoip city and asn database types. Next step is preparing to import all that data into our database. Access to geolite data created by maxmind, which is available at maxmind. If you are looking for old geolocation file, you can find it here. The primary use case for these csv files is to import them into a sql database or other data store. The geolite2 database can help you determine the city or country location of an ip within a reasonable degree of accuracy as well as the isporganisation that owns it. Getting started with the geoip2 databases maxmind support. This article discusses the use of geolite city, which is more accurate and not well documented.
In order to use it, you have to extract the following files into the folder of countrytraceroute. Some software may expect iso88591 encoded names, but the script will. The use of the comma as a field separator is the source of the name for this file format. For this tutorial sql server 2012 and fme desktop 20 were used.
You are correct, however, every time i try to upload the maxmind. Apr 01, 2020 maxmind geolite2 csv to legacy format converter. By purchasing a commercial redistribution license for the geolite2 country database or the geolite2 city database, you are accepting and agreeing to the terms and conditions set forth in this maxmind commercial redistribution license for geolite2 databases. You will need a database to match countrycodes to country names, but maxmind provides one. As you are probably not a coder, the only thing this plugin can do for you is print the detected country city somewhere in the text via a shortcode. If the data is publicly available, theres usually an option to download it as. Lite database csv format from unzip the file and upload ip2locationlitedb1. To receive access to download the geolite2 databases at no charge, sign up for a. Processing may be slow, expecially for city blocks, consider using pypy, it is a lot faster. This tutorial assumes that you have access to sql server 2008 or later and safe softwares fme. Hello all, i call myself an average sql programmer but i think this is a thing i really could use some help on. You can use safe softwares feature manipulation engine fme to load the geolite city data files into sql server. In todays article, look at how to geolocalize an ip address and locate the nearest pub, all within a single sql query.
Geoip2 products are more accurate and use different source data than continued. Centmin mod maxmind geolite2 free database download. The geoip2 country database is a more accurate version of our free geolite2 country database view product features. They provide the data, both in a binary format, accessed through an api, and a csv comma separatedvalues bulk of data. There are plenty of websites online that will show you the precise geographic location of any ip address, but very few will let you do any type of massquerying for large number of ip addresses. This can be run wit a cron job to download the required datasets. These databases use a custom binary format to maximize lookup speed.
Its based on mmutils but it reads new geolite2 directly from zip files containings csv databases. These are updated on the first tuesday of each month. Temporarily turning off geoip database auto updates. In order to use it, you have to extract the following files into the folder of ipinfooffline. How to install maxmind php extension on your server which detailed how to get the maxminds geoip database setup on your server. Compare the accuracy of maxminds geoip2 data services and databases by country. How to use the geocitylite csvfile correctly stack overflow. Is there an online source that generates free csv files with geo data, according to a list of desired fields. Geoip2 city and country csv databases maxmind developer site.
You can find a data sheet that compares the outputs available in the various geoip2 databases here. Inspired by kitty0s geoip demo, i created two scripts which automatically import the free maxmind geoip database which resolves ip addresses to city locations into sql server using vbs and bcp. Geolite legacy databases are now discontinued on january 2, 2019, we discontinued our geolite legacy databases. Geoip legacy downloadable databases maxmind developer site. Added support for geolite2 city and geolite2 country database in csv format. Loading geolite city data into sql server using safe. Refer to maxminds automatic updates page for more details. Contribute to sherpyageolite2legacy development by creating an account on github. If youre using the vagrant vm, youll find geolite2 city blocksipv4.
Maxmind is now offering a geolite2 db as described on their site the trouble is that they no longer offer csv download, only a binary mmdb binary database format. I cant find anything online about how to unmangle the mmdb format and install it into my local mysql database. Attempting to download a geolite legacy database file will result in the error. It is available to download in binary or csv formats. The geolite2 country, city, and asn databases are updated weekly, every. Import maxmind geolite country csv format into mysql. Maxmind produces databases and software for geolocation. Access to the geolite country database which can be downloaded in csv format from geolite country, and uploaded to the vargeoip folder create manually on the netscaler appliance. How to install the maxmind geoip2 database and php api a couple of years ago i posted blazing geo lookups. A comma separated values csv file is a delimited text file that uses a comma to separate values. The command to load data with pgloader you need to define in a command the operations in some details. Feb 20, 2020 geoip2 csv format converter this is a simple utility for converting the maxmind geoip2 and geolite2 csvs to different formats for representing ip addresses such as ip ranges or integer ranges. Jan 02, 2020 for those administering their mautic instance from the command line, the best way to transfer the geolite2 city.
Geoip legacy is available in a variety of downloadable databases. There are two csv files for network blocks, one each for ipv4 and ipv6 blocks. Choose the download button on this page to start the download. Geoipupdate is procedure with which you can download the databases.
Geolite2 free downloadable databases maxmind developer site. Which cities are included in your geolocation data. If you download all three, and create a postgres database geoip, then geoip will convert all csv data to database tables. So when theres a new release of the geolite files, you can run the pgloader all over again and expect it to load the new data and heres what the output of the pgloader command looks like. Geolite legacy databases are no longer available for download. Follow instructions in the downloads page to install the trisulgeo package. I download the zip version and extract the csv file jinyuan feng jan 23 at 22.
Unlike hive, it can manipulate nonrelational data and do things like aggregations, joins including left joins, regular expression, sorting. Geolite2 city database users can download the csv format here. Add ip2location database as netscalers location file. Is there a source for free csv files with geo data and other. For those administering their mautic instance from the command line, the best way to transfer the geolite2 city. Geolite2 is a free, monthly updated ip geolocation database offered by maxmind. How to use maxmind geolite2 to obtain geoip data from the.
Download the databases in binary mmdb format, rather than csv format. The maxmind db file format is a database format that maps ipv4 and ipv6 addresses to data records using an efficient binary search tree. Locations are often near the center of the population. Think of it as a way of importing maxmind csv files to sql, and few api to retrieve records using sql. Maxmind recommends using the binary format, but this is not feasible in some circumstances. Maxmind is a leading oem provider of ip intelligence data to companies who use it to create value added services. The following list summarizes how you can use these files and provides links to instructions. For this reason ive downloaded the geolitecitydatabase as an. Since the first line of the csv is a statement, you have to read it in and skip 1 line. Maxmind is an industry leader in ip geolocation accuracy. Getting started with your maxmind account getting started with the geoip2 databases integration and setup geoip2 databases are available in a binary format or csv format.
Many of our geoip legacy database products are offered in a csv format, in addition to our binary format. For the woocommerce plugin, you need to get support there but in short, if there are csv files in your zip, then you downloaded the wrong zip file you need something with. Maxmind does not provide official support for the free geolite2 databases. All the csv files start with a single header row containing column names. Hi, im trying to install geoip on my vanilla forums v. How to get geocoding for a list of places without searching. Start by downloading the geolite city database in csv zip format 28meg download and unzip it to get the geolitecitylocation. Geolite is a complete and functional database that enables web sites to identify the geographical country, region, and city.
The tutorial below will demonstrate the installation steps using the free db1. How to install the maxmind geoip2 database and php api ctrtard. Aug 24, 2018 we have loaded open street map points of interests in the article the most popular pub names which compares postgresql with mongodb for simple geographical queries, and is part of our postgresql extensions article series. The specific column names and their contents are detailed below. Download sample csv file for adding users to office 365 from. Csv means comma separated values and is often found with quite varying specifications. Maxmind geolite legacy databases were discontinued on january 2, 2019 and have moved to the new geolite2 format and makes the original article obsolete.
Changes to accessing and using geolite2 databases support. Add your places to excel if not already format is flexible but be organized. The zipped files below contain prebuilt geocoding data files, a readme. Geolite2 commercial redistribution license maxmind. Some of our csv files are shipped as zipped archives. Terms and pricing for the geoip2 city and geoip2 country databases may be found on our. Epi server extension for maxmind geolite2 episerver. Our csv locations files can be used to determine which city names are included in a given city database release geoip2 city database users can download the csv format through the account portal geolite2 city database users can download the csv format here note. Tools for working with maxmind geoip csv and dat files mteodorommutils. Hadoop pig is a tool to manipulate data from various sources csv file, mysql, mongodb, using a procedural language pig latin. Geolite2 databases are free ip geolocation databases comparable to, but less accurate than, maxminds geoip2 paid version databases. Geolite city is a free version of maxminds geoip city database. Sep 15, 2014 since most readers wont have a subscription, we can reference maxmind and their free geolocation data.
Geolite country and geolite city databases interface for magento ecommerce platform. To help stay up to date with the latest databases, you may want to install the geoip update program provided by maxmind. Maxmind geolite2 csv to legacy format converter github. This is useful if you would like to import this data into a sql rdbms, for example.
Many times in determining the usefulness of some proxy server, you need to know where that proxy server is located at. Al0100124abbeville city 2987 53 40301945 120383 15. Geolite legacy discontinuation information support center. Maxmind geolite city database free download and software. Determine an internet visitors country based on their ip address. Free downloads of csv files for geolite2 city and geolite2 country are available from. The sections after the functionality list provide information on proper formatting and tips for using csv, txt, and gpx files in your arcgis online organization. Geoip2 products are more accurate and use different source data than the free geolite2 products, so the geoip2 city. Csv, txt, and gpx filesarcgis online help documentation. The vbs file can be set as a scheduled task for maxminds free onceamonth updates. I have followed all instructions on this, and can not seem to get either issue to work.
How to import maxminds geolite2 database to postgresql. How to use netscaler to block access to a website using a. The version number consists of separate major and minor version numbers. How do i incorporate the database if these file formats are in csv format. This tool will convert maxmind geolite2 database to the old legacy format. This documentation details the format of the csv files. I am running arch linux with geoip and the new mmdb files downloaded but there is no city output unless i find and copy the old. In addition to our maxmind db binary format, we also offer geoip2 databases in a csv format suitable for importing into a sql database. The first one is a list of ip addresses intervals, and a location id locid, linking them to the location table the table schema. This discontinuation was first announced on january 2, 2018. Geoip2 city database users can download the csv format through the account portal. The file download and unzip steps went ok i checked and the files are in the upload folder. Our csv locations files can be used to determine which city names are included in a given city database release. Maxmind is changing access to free geolite2 databases support.
581 395 1097 547 200 556 1462 511 70 452 1547 966 1239 657 446 1557 1059 1302 375 442 534 885 169 1153 543 211 395 411 1045 171 872 633 246 1258 1553 934 258 1063 109 498 1248 589 94 1125